The reason for the removal of the fixup section is described in commit 484a8ed8b7d1 ("s390/extable: add dedicated uaccess handler"). Remove it again for the same reason. Add an exception handler which handles exceptions when the floating point control register is attempted to be set to invalid values. The exception handler sets the floating point control register to zero and continues execution at the specified address. The new sfpc inline assembly is open-coded to make back porting a bit easier.
